    Launched in 1999, the New Balance 1000 has maintained a relatively low-profile over the last 26 years. In recent memory, however, the trail-inspired design has been at the center of some of the brand's more anticipated collaborations.

    Co-signed by Joe Freshgoods and Aimé Leon Dore, the silhouette injects rugged elements into New Balance Running heritage. The result is a technical product that has enjoyed a healthy life outside of its intended use case. The comfortable ride underfoot, and versatile upper have enabled street-use that's seen the sneaker much more at home in cities than off-road.

    Ahead of fall, the New Balance 1000 has taken on a number of new color schemes. Recently, a pair clad in an "Arid Stone/Slate Grey/Still Water" ensemble emerged. The pair features a predominantly understated presentation, but hits of light blue animate accents around the collar and throughout the sole unit.
